Top definition
1.One whose waggieness is so extreme, it is taken to a MEGA level
2. To be bi-curious about life's decisions
3. One who pours their expensive bottled beer into a glass
4. 1,000,000 Waggies
5. See also F-3.14
"Look at that Mega-Waggie, dirtying up a clean glass to pour his beer into"
by z4rt4n February 08, 2009
Get the mug
Get a mega-waggie mug for your daughter Julia.